• 专利标题:   Preparing graphene/silicon carbide composite ceramic, comprises e.g. adding silicon carbide powder and graphene, defoaming agent and dispersing agent into deionized water, and ball milling to obtain aqueous-based silicon carbide slurry.

▎ 摘  要

NOVELTY - Preparing graphene/silicon carbide composite ceramic, comprises (1) adding main raw material comprising 87-92 wt.% silicon carbide powder, 3-7 wt.% B4C as a sintering aid and 1-10 wt.% graphene, defoaming agent and dispersing agent into deionized water, and ball milling for 15-20 hours to obtain water-based silicon carbide slurry having solid phase content of 30-50%, where the weight of the antifoaming agent and dispersing agent are 0.5-1.5% and 1-3%, respectively, (2) spray-drying the water-based silicon carbide slurry by a spray drying process to obtain a silicon carbide granulated powder, (3) dry pressing silicon carbide granulated powder to obtain a silicon carbide blank, and (4) placing silicon carbide blank in a vacuum pressureless sintering furnace, raising temperature to 1900-2000 degrees C for 1-1.5 hours, and sintering to obtain graphene/silicon carbide composite ceramic. USE - The method is useful for preparing graphene/silicon carbide composite ceramic. ADVANTAGE - The ceramic has high mechanical performance, electrical performance and thermal performance.
